The Anatomy of Cat Eyes
The Tapetum Lucidum and Its Role in Night Vision
The tapetum lucidum is a reflective layer behind the retina that enhances light sensitivity in cat eyes. This layer acts like a mirror, reflecting light back through the retina a second time, which increases the amount of light detected by the photoreceptor cells. This adaptation allows cats to see in very low light conditions, making them excellent nocturnal hunters.
Rod and Cone Cells: The Key to Superior Night Vision
Cats have a higher number of rod cells in their eyes, which are responsible for detecting light and dark. Rod cells are highly sensitive to low light, making them ideal for night vision. In contrast, cone cells, which are responsible for color vision, are less abundant in cats. This trade-off means that cats have limited color vision but superior night vision capabilities. Cornea and Pupils: Maximizing Light Intake
The large cornea and dilated pupils of cats allow more light to enter their eyes, improving night vision. The cornea is the clear, curved outer layer of the eye that helps focus light. When dilated, the pupils allow more light to enter the eye, which is crucial for seeing in low light conditions. This combination of a large cornea and dilated pupils maximizes the amount of light that reaches the retina, further enhancing their night vision.
How Cats See at Night
Light Sensitivity: The Secret to Seeing in the Dark
Cats have a high sensitivity to low light, thanks to their enhanced rod cells and the tapetum lucidum. The rod cells in their eyes are highly efficient at detecting even the slightest amounts of light, allowing cats to see in very low light conditions. The tapetum lucidum further amplifies this sensitivity by reflecting light back through the retina, effectively doubling the amount of light detected. This adaptation is crucial for their hunting and survival skills.
Field of View: Detecting Movement in the Dark
Cats have a wide field of view, which helps them detect movement and navigate in low light conditions. Their eyes are positioned on the sides of their head, providing a broad field of vision. This wide field of view allows cats to spot potential prey or threats more easily, even in dimly lit environments. Color Vision: A Trade-Off for Better Night Vision
The limited color vision of cats is a trade-off for better night vision, as more rod cells mean fewer cone cells. While cats can see some colors, their color vision is not as developed as that of humans. They are more sensitive to blue and green wavelengths but have difficulty distinguishing between red and green. This limitation in color vision is a natural adaptation that prioritizes the ability to see in low light conditions over color perception. Cat Night Vision vs. Human Night Vision
Eye Structure Differences: The Key to Superior Night Vision
The eye structure of cats is significantly different from that of humans, which contributes to their superior night vision. Cats have a tapetum lucidum, a large cornea, and dilated pupils, all of which enhance their ability to see in low light. In contrast, humans lack the tapetum lucidum and have smaller corneas and constricted pupils, which limit their night vision capabilities. These structural differences highlight the evolutionary adaptations that have allowed cats to thrive in nocturnal environments.
Light Sensitivity Comparison: Cats vs. Humans
Cats have a much higher sensitivity to low light compared to humans. The combination of enhanced rod cells and the reflective tapetum lucidum allows cats to see in conditions that would be nearly pitch black to humans. Humans, on the other hand, have a lower sensitivity to low light due to the absence of the tapetum lucidum and a higher number of cone cells, which are more suited for daytime vision. This comparison underscores the unique adaptations that make cats such effective nocturnal hunters.
Field of View and Color Vision: Adaptations for Survival
Cats have a wider field of view and limited color vision compared to humans. Their eyes are positioned on the sides of their head, providing a broader field of vision, which is crucial for detecting movement and navigating in low light. In contrast, humans have a more moderate field of view and full color vision, which is beneficial for daytime activities. The trade-off in color vision allows cats to excel in low light conditions, while humans are better adapted for a wide range of visual tasks. Popular Questions About Cat Night Vision
- Can cats see in complete darkness? No, cats cannot see in complete darkness, but they can see in very low light conditions thanks to their enhanced rod cells and the tapetum lucidum.
- Do cats have better night vision than dogs? Yes, cats generally have better night vision than dogs due to their higher number of rod cells and the presence of the tapetum lucidum.
- Why do cats’ eyes glow in the dark? The glow in cats’ eyes is caused by the tapetum lucidum, a reflective layer behind the retina that enhances light sensitivity and helps them see in low light conditions.
- Can cats see colors? Cats have limited color vision and are more sensitive to blue and green wavelengths but have difficulty distinguishing between red and green.
